Dr. Hijazi Discusses Al-Ahliyya Amman University's Leadership in Innovation and Sustainability on SBS Australia

In a special interview on Good Morning Australia, one of the most prominent and widely followed radio programs globally, broadcast by Australia’s national SBS network, Dr. Amer Hijazi, Assistant Professor at Al-Ahliyya Amman University’s Faculty of Engineering and an expert in sustainable smart infrastructure, highlighted the university’s leadership in sustainability. He praised the top management’s dedication to fostering and supporting innovation. Dr. Hijazi emphasized that these initiatives enhance research outcomes and provide tangible solutions to global challenges, reflecting the university's commitment to active engagement on both local and international levels. He noted that Al-Ahliyya Amman University integrates sustainable development principles into its curricula and research projects, focusing on innovation and sustainable infrastructure, contributing to crucial objectives such as sustainable cities and clean energy. Prof. Sari Hamdan, University President, expressed pride in the university’s pioneering role in advancing sustainability. He reaffirmed the university's strategic vision, rooted in innovation and applied research, aimed at addressing environmental, social, and economic challenges effectively. He added that the university strives to rank among the world’s top institutions through sustainable international partnerships and advanced academic programs that align with the United Nations’ 17 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s), including poverty eradication, quality education, gender equality, climate action, and good health. Dr. Maher Al-Hourani, Chairman of the Board of Directors, emphasized the university’s ambition to lead among educational institutions contributing significantly to sustainable development. He highlighted ongoing support for research focused on innovative solutions for sustainability and efforts to create an educational environment meeting modern demands, fostering economic and social progress. The university also diligently expands its international and regional partnerships, underscoring its commitment to achieving developmental goals across all dimensions. It is worth noting that Al-Ahliyya Amman University was the only Arab university included in the Global BIM Education Report 2024, a recognition resulting from strategic partnerships with prestigious Australian universities and collaborations with international organizations.
